Abstract
► Asymmetrical semi-exponential quantum wells have been proposed. ► The wave function are obtained, by solving modified Bessel equation. ► The energy levels are obtained by numerical method. ► Absorption coefficients are strongly affected by σ, U0 and optical intensity I. ► Refractive index changes are also strongly affected by σ, U0 and I.
